The page had changed, but the product loop had not

Daniel’s offer promised a useful outcome. The landing page now explained it plainly. Yet the product still behaved like a one-time tool: arrive with a task, produce an output, leave.

That can be perfectly acceptable for some products. A calculator does not need a daily habit. A document converter does not need a streak. Frequency matters only when repeat use supports the customer’s real job and the business model depends on retention.

Daniel’s product did depend on repeat use. Customers were expected to return as their work changed, review new information, and decide what to do next. The page implied an ongoing relationship, while the product experience offered a single transaction.

This is where a Hook Audit earns its place. It looks for evidence of a repeatable cycle across six areas: trigger, simple action, variable reward, investment, frequency, and retention evidence. The useful part comes from treating each area as a testable claim rather than a box to tick.

Source code can show a capability. It cannot prove that customers notice it, value it, or build a habit around it.

That distinction kept Daniel from turning an audit score into counterfeit confidence.

Walking through the hook without inventing validation

Start with the trigger. What happens in the customer’s life that should bring the product to mind?

Daniel’s answer was initially “when they need help.” That phrase could describe almost any tool. A usable trigger needs a recognizable moment: a new project arrives, a deadline moves, fresh performance data appears, or a teammate asks what changed.

The repository showed that Daniel’s product could process updated inputs. It did not show any external trigger that reminded customers to return when those inputs changed. The first finding was therefore narrow and defensible: the product supported repeat analysis, but the return cue was unclear.

Next comes the simple action. Once the trigger happens, what is the smallest useful thing the customer can do?

Daniel’s returning customer had to reopen an old project, remember how it was configured, replace several inputs, and rerun the full process. None of those steps was individually difficult. Together, they raised the activation energy at exactly the wrong moment.

The audit prioritized a “review changes” path that reused saved context and asked only for the new information. That recommendation came from product structure visible in the repository. Whether customers preferred that path still required observation.

Then comes variable reward, a term that deserves caution. The goal is not to add a slot machine to serious work. The reward should vary because the customer’s situation has changed: a new risk appears, an opportunity rises in priority, or yesterday’s acceptable choice becomes today’s weak one.

Daniel’s product generated a useful result, but each run looked like a fresh report. It did not make change visible. A comparison view could help customers answer, “What is different since last time?” That is a meaningful reward because the answer depends on new evidence, not manufactured suspense.

Investment asks what the customer leaves behind that makes the next visit more useful. Saved preferences, approved decisions, historical inputs, and corrections can all deepen future value. Daniel’s product stored projects, but it did little with the accumulated context. The repository supported the fact that data persisted. Any claim that this persistence improved retention would have been an assumption.

So the audit separated them:

  • Evidence: projects and prior inputs were stored.
  • Assumption: customers understood that later runs could build on them.
  • Proposed fix: show previous decisions during the next review and let customers confirm what still applies.
  • Validation needed: observe whether returning customers use the retained context and reach value faster.

That format makes the score harder to misuse. It also makes the work easier to assign.

Frequency determines whether the hook belongs

By Friday afternoon, Daniel had a whiteboard full of possible improvements. The tempting move was to build all of them.

The frequency assessment cut the list down.

How often does the underlying problem genuinely recur? Daily, weekly, monthly, or only after a specific event? A product should follow that rhythm. Artificial notifications sent more often than the customer’s problem changes will train people to ignore them.

Daniel’s source repository contained no customer interview transcripts, retention cohort analysis, or event data proving the natural interval. The audit marked frequency as unverified. It could infer that updated inputs created another use case, but it could not decide how often those updates mattered in customers’ actual work.

That changed the priority order. Daniel did not begin with notifications or a complex reward system. He started with the return experience already supported by the product:

  1. Preserve the customer’s prior context.
  2. Make the next action smaller than the first.
  3. Show what changed between visits.
  4. Instrument the path from return to completed outcome.
  5. Ask customers what event prompted the return.

The first three addressed visible product friction. The final two created the retention evidence the team lacked.

My bias is to rank evidence collection higher than most product roadmaps do. A polished hook built around the wrong frequency becomes expensive decoration. A modest return path with clear instrumentation can tell you what deserves another week of engineering.

The next decision needs behavior, not another opinion

On Monday morning, Daniel opened the product with an older project instead of refreshing his landing-page dashboard. He could now see the missing loop: the product remembered the work, but it did not help him resume it.

The team had not proven retention. They had something more useful than a confident story: a short list of observable gaps, labeled assumptions, and fixes ordered by what could be learned next.

Daniel kept the rewritten offer. He stopped treating copy as the only variable.

The next part of his work begins after those fixes ship, when the team has to decide which signals count as real retention evidence. A return visit alone may mean curiosity, confusion, or unfinished setup. The stronger question is whether customers return after a meaningful trigger, complete the core action with less effort, and carry something valuable into the following visit.

For now, Daniel’s Monday looked different. One whiteboard card sat at the top of the queue: “Show returning customers what changed.” Beneath it, in smaller writing: “Measure whether they care.”
